OpenX Expands To Culver City

socalTECH

Los Angeles-based advertising technology and ad network operator OpenX is expanding in the Los Angeles area, saying this morning that it has opened up a new, Culver City office. The office is the company's seventh office worldwide, and the third in California. READ MORE>>.

theAmplify Takes On Instagram Video Ads

socalTECH

A new, Culver City-based startup, theAmplify , said this morning that it has launched a new, Instgram video ad service, aimed at helping brands create video content to distribute through Instagram. theAmplify said its service and tool combines tools and technology with services as a "Instagram agency".
